What is a restaurant review website?
A restaurant review website is where people can leave reviews of the food and services they receive from restaurants. They can write reviews of the food they ate, the ambiance, and the service. You can see the reviews by scrolling through the pages or visiting each page individually. The advantage of a restaurant review website is that you can get reviews of restaurants in your area, which you wouldn’t normally find on Google Maps.
